Approaches and Flexibility for Online Therapeutic Care



Niyabinghi frequently integrates client-centered therapy and cognitive behavioral therapy into online sessions. Client-centered therapy focuses on creating a supportive, nonjudgmental space where the client’s perspective guides the pace and goals of treatment, which is helpful for relationship concerns, self-esteem, and exploration of personal values. Cognitive behavioral therapy (CBT) emphasizes identifying and shifting patterns of thought and behavior that contribute to anxiety, depression, or stress, offering practical strategies for coping and symptom reduction.

She also incorporates mindfulness-based techniques to help clients learn present-moment awareness and stress management skills, useful for anxiety, trauma-related symptoms, and emotional regulation. Determining the best approach is a collaborative process - the therapist works with each client to understand their needs, preferences, and goals and tailors the combination of methods accordingly.
